Give the conversation somewhere to begin

The strongest profile is often warm, current and specific. Mention a few cuisines, cooking habits or memorable food experiences that say something about you. Leave enough openness for discovery instead of trying to explain your entire life in one screen.

The first messages do not need to be clever. They need to be attentive. Ask what they love to cook, where they would take an out-of-town friend, or which dish they never get tired of. If the tone stays respectful and the effort feels mutual, you can gradually move toward a simple plan.

Protect your privacy and your pace

Online chemistry is not a reason to rush. Protect your personal information, keep control of transportation and choose a public first meeting. If someone pressures you for money, secrecy, explicit information or a faster pace than you want, step away.

Chemistry matters, but so does everyday fit

People can share interests and still want very different relationships. In foodie singles, pay particular attention to taste, openness, everyday lifestyle and a sense of fun. These are not boxes that must match exactly; they are topics that deserve enough overlap or honest discussion. If a profile leaves an important point unclear, a respectful question can be more useful than making an assumption based on photos or a single line of bio text.

It can help to ask yourself two different questions: ‘Am I interested?’ and ‘Does this seem workable?’ Attraction can answer the first, while the second requires information about pace, availability and values. You do not need certainty before a first date, but you should have enough comfort to meet without ignoring obvious mismatches or concerns.

Specific details make matching easier

When building a profile for foodie singles in Mesa, mention a few cuisines, cooking habits or memorable food experiences that say something about you. Instead of listing broad qualities such as ‘fun,’ ‘honest’ or ‘easygoing,’ add evidence from real life. A favorite Sunday routine, the kind of trip you actually take, a meal you like to cook or the hobby you protect time for can create a natural opening. Specificity makes a profile easier to remember and much easier to message.

Keep personal safety in mind while you add detail. Do not publish a home address, phone number, private email, financial information or an exact daily schedule. Avoid photos that accidentally reveal sensitive documents or predictable locations. You can be open about personality and interests without making it easy for a stranger to trace your movements before you have decided that you trust them.

Let conversation reveal effort over time

Messaging does not need to become an all-day job. Ask what they love to cook, where they would take an out-of-town friend, or which dish they never get tired of. A thoughtful exchange with gaps can be healthier than constant notifications, especially when both people have work, family or other responsibilities. Pay attention to the overall pattern instead of timing every reply. Consistent interest matters more than instant availability.

If a conversation is good but seems to stall, clarity is kinder than endless small talk. One person can suggest a short public meetup or ask whether the other would rather keep chatting. A simple question about next steps removes guesswork. If enthusiasm is not mutual, move on without turning the interaction into a negotiation.
